Add multi-account support

- Schema: account_id FK on checks and layout_fields; UNIQUE per-account on check_no and field_name
- DB: runtime migration recreates both tables to add account_id (assigns existing rows to account 1)
- Routes: GET /api/accounts lists all; GET /api/account/:id replaces hardcoded id=1; POST /api/account/setup always creates a new account and returns accountId
- checks.js: all queries scoped by account_id; POST requires account_id in body
- pdf.js: resolves account from check's account_id instead of id=1; layout fields fetched per-account
- import-mdb.js: always INSERTs a new account (never deletes existing); all records tagged with new accountId
- Frontend: account switcher in header; activeAccountId persisted to localStorage; all API calls pass account_id; switching accounts reloads checks; wizard and import auto-switch to newly created account

// --- Runtime migrations for schema upgrades ---
// Migration: add account_id to checks, fix UNIQUE to be per-account
const checksInfo = db.prepare('PRAGMA table_info(checks)').all();
if (!checksInfo.some(c => c.name === 'account_id')) {
db.exec(`
ALTER TABLE checks RENAME TO checks_old;
CREATE TABLE checks (
id INTEGER PRIMARY KEY AUTOINCREMENT,
account_id INTEGER NOT NULL DEFAULT 1 REFERENCES account(id),
check_no INTEGER NOT NULL,
payee TEXT NOT NULL,
amount REAL NOT NULL,
check_date TEXT NOT NULL,
memo TEXT,
note1 TEXT,
note2 TEXT,
payee_address1 TEXT,
payee_address2 TEXT,
payee_address3 TEXT,
payee_address4 TEXT,
printed INTEGER NOT NULL DEFAULT 0,
add_date TEXT NOT NULL DEFAULT (datetime('now')),
mdb_check_id INTEGER,
UNIQUE(account_id, check_no)
);
INSERT INTO checks (id, account_id, check_no, payee, amount, check_date, memo, note1, note2,
payee_address1, payee_address2, payee_address3, payee_address4, printed, add_date, mdb_check_id)
SELECT id, 1, check_no, payee, amount, check_date, memo, note1, note2,
payee_address1, payee_address2, payee_address3, payee_address4, printed, add_date, mdb_check_id
FROM checks_old;
DROP TABLE checks_old;
CREATE INDEX IF NOT EXISTS idx_checks_date ON checks(check_date);
CREATE INDEX IF NOT EXISTS idx_checks_printed ON checks(printed);
CREATE INDEX IF NOT EXISTS idx_checks_check_no ON checks(check_no);
CREATE INDEX IF NOT EXISTS idx_checks_account ON checks(account_id);
`);
}
